Daily Itinerary

Day 1

Day 1 – Day 1: Welcome to Linz

  • Linz - Arrival day
  • More
  • Walding Zoo
  • Ars Electronica Center
  • More

Begin your Austrian adventure in the vibrant city of Linz, where history and modernity blend seamlessly. Explore the charming historic center, marvel at the diverse wildlife in Linz Zoo, or dive into the future at the Ars Electronica Center. Experiment, research, and test your curiosity in this innovative museum. Your rental bikes await at the hotel (Courtyard or similar) for a leisurely ride through the city.

Day 2

Day 2 – Day 2: Enchanting Enns

  • Linz
  • Enns
  • More
  • Linzer Mariendom
  • Ars Electronica Center
  • Grottenbahn
  • More

Embark on a magical journey from Linz, where mythical creatures await at the Grottenbahn on Mount Pöstlingberg. Cycle along the serene Danube, passing Lake Pleschinger See, a perfect spot for a refreshing break. Continue to Lake Ausee, where the Aqua Park promises endless fun. Conclude your day in Enns, Austria's oldest town, and unwind at Hotel Zum Goldenen Schiff (or similar).

Day 3

Day 3 – Day 3: Discovering Grein

  • Enns
  • More
  • Rinnende Wand
  • More

Explore Enns, where history comes alive along the Roman Circular Path. Enjoy the waterpark's thrilling slide before cycling through the picturesque Machland. Visit the Celtic Village in Mitterkirchen to delve into Austria's prehistoric past. Arrive in Grein, the 'Pearl of the Strudengau-region,' and relax at Gasthof zu Donaubrücke (or similar).

Day 5

Day 5 – Day 5: Marvelous Wachau

  • Melk
  • More
  • Nibelungendenkmal
  • Basilika Sonntagberg
  • More

Start your day with a refreshing dip in Marbach's Nibelungenbad-pool. Cycle to Maria Taferl for breathtaking views of the Danube. Enter the Wachau region, renowned for its vibrant landscapes and delectable regional cuisine. Savor the flavors of apricots and apples before settling in at Wachauerhof Melk (or similar).

Day 6

Day 6 – Day 6: Melk to Krems

  • Melk
  • Krems an der Donau
  • More
  • Herzogenburg Monastery
  • More

Visit the awe-inspiring Benedictine Monastery in Melk, a gateway to the Wachau. Choose between a leisurely boat trip to Krems or a scenic cycle through vineyards and plains. Whichever path you take, the stunning landscapes will captivate you. Rest at Gasthof Klinglhuber (or similar) in Krems.

Day 7

Day 7 – Day 7: Vibrant Vienna

  • Vienna
  • Krems an der Donau
  • More
  • Schönbrunn Zoo
  • Prater Turm
  • More

Embark on a train journey to Tulln, then cycle to Vienna, where the iconic Prater amusement park awaits. Explore the haunted house, wax museum, and famous Ferris wheel. Stroll along Mariahilfer Straße, relax in cozy cafés, or visit the Schönbrunn Zoo. Vienna's charm is unmatched. Stay at Roomz (or similar) for your final night.
